Re: Deutsche Manpage für Less wird nicht gebaut
Hallo Liste
On Mon, Dec 23, 2013 at 01:11:23PM +0100, Mario Blättermann wrote:
> Hallo Liste,
>
> obwohl es für less.1 eine *po-Datei gibt, wird die deutsche Manpage nicht
> gebaut. Ich bekomme für Fedora die folgende Fehlermeldung:
>
> ../../po/generate-manpage.sh ../.. less.1
> /tmp/tmp.DAAu3RqIqJ:1127: (po4a::man)
> Escape sequence \c encountered. This is not completely handled yet.
>
> Ich habe mal nach der Originalsequenz geschaut und das hier gefunden:
>
> .br
> *.Z) uncompress -\c $1 >/tmp/less.$$ 2>/dev/null
Das ist vermutlich ein Zeichendreher und sollte eigentlich
auch so ausschauen:
*.Z) uncompress \-c $1 >/tmp/less.$$ 2>/dev/null
Die groff (man) Ausgabe sieht auch ein wenig Seltsam aus:
lessopen.sh:
#! /bin/sh
case "$1" in
*.Z) uncompress -
if [ -s /tmp/less.$$ ]; then
echo /tmp/less.$$
else
rm -f /tmp/less.$$
fi
;;
esac
>
> Hat jemand eine Idee, wie man das entsprechend ändern (patchen) könnte?
Ich würde es für einen BUG in less halten
.SH AUTHOR
.PP
Mark Nudelman <bug-less@gnu.org>
.br
Send bug reports or comments to bug-less@gnu.org.
> Das Problem betrifft übrigens auch das von Tobias betreute Debian-Paket.
>
> Gruß Mario
mfg bw1
Reply to: